h3. Prerequisites

You will have to successfully obtain the {{dcm4jboss-all}} collection of dcm4chee modules from CVS:
{noformat}
cvs -d:pserver:anonymous@dcm4che.cvs.sourceforge.net:/cvsroot/dcm4che login
cvs -z3 -d:pserver:anonymous@dcm4che.cvs.sourceforge.net:/cvsroot/dcm4che co -P dcm4jboss-all
{noformat}
Once you have done that, you need to [build the software|Building dcm4chee]. At this point you're ready to start setting things up Eclipse.

h3. Importing dcm4chee projects into Eclipse

h4. 1: Prep the workspace
It is recommended that you have an Eclipse workspace dedicated to dcm4che, since dcm4che may have different JVM and code formatting settings, as well as different classpath variables than your other projects.

Assuming you are starting with a clean workspace, import the [code formatting settings|proj:Coding Standards] from this wiki.  Download the Eclipse settings ({{java-conventions-without-tabs.xml}}) which are attached to the [Coding Standards page|proj:Coding Standards]. In Eclipse, click on Windows, Preferences, and then navigate to the Java/Code Style/Formatter section.  Click on *Import*, and select the {{java-conventions-without-tabs.xml}} file. Click on OK to make these your active formatting settings.

h4. 2: Set up classpath variables

Set up the following classpath variables within Eclipse. Click on Windows, Preferences, and then navigate to the Java/Build Path/Classpath Variables section.

||Variable Name||Path||
|JBOSS_HOME|The path to the root directory of your JBoss 4.0.5 GA installation. For example; {{C:/apps/jboss-4.0.5.GA}} |
|FOP_HOME|The path to the root directory of your FOP installation.  For example; {{C:/apps/fop-0.20.5}}.|
|CACTUS_HOME|The path to the root directory of your Cactus (J2EE testing framework) installation.  For example; {{C:/apps/jakarta-cactus-13-1.7}}.|

h4. 3: Import the dcm4chee projects

Click on File, Import, select *Existing Projects into Workspace*, and then click Next. With the "Select root directory" radio button selected, click on Browse, and then navigate to your {{dcm4jboss-all}} directory. Select this directory, and click OK.  You should see the list box populated with the nine core [dcm4chee projects|Organization of the Source Code]. Click on the Finish button.

h4. 4: Adding the dcm4che2 audit module

At this point, you'll probably notice that some of your projects have errors within them.  This is because dcm4chee depends on the {{dcm4che-audit}} source code module which resides within the dcm4che2 code base.  You'll need to get that from CVS as well:

{noformat}
cvs -d:pserver:anonymous@dcm4che.cvs.sourceforge.net:/cvsroot/dcm4che login
cvs -z3 -d:pserver:anonymous@dcm4che.cvs.sourceforge.net:/cvsroot/dcm4che co -P dcm4che2
{noformat}

The above command will get the entire dcm4che2 code base.  You'll need this, as you need to be able to run the Maven build in order to obtain the project dependencies.  Follow the instructions on the [dcm4che2 build wiki page|d2:Building dcm4che2] in order to do this.

You'll then need to install the Maven 2 plugin for Eclipse.  Add a new update site to Eclipse (Help/Software Updates/Find and Install/Search for new features to install) with the name "Maven 2 Update Site" and a URL of http://m2eclipse.codehaus.org/, and install the plugin. Once you've installed the plugin, update your *Local Repository Folder* within the plugin settings (Window/Preferences/Maven2).  The local Maven repository should be in your user home directory.  For example, on Windows mine is set to {{C:\Documents and Settings\damien\.m2\repository}}.

Once you have the Maven 2 Eclipse plugin installed and configured, you'll be able to cleanly import the {{dcm4che-audit}} code. Click on File, Import, select *Existing Projects into Workspace*, and then click Next. With the "Select root directory" radio button selected, click on Browse, and then navigate to your {{dcm4che-audit}} directory. Select this directory, and click OK.

At this point, you should have 10 projects within your workspace, and no errors.  :)
